    We are older people therefore not quite as able as a lot of...

    We are older people therefore not quite as able as a lot of visitors. There are very many steps to and from beaches. In our opinion there were no decent restaurants. It’s like they cater for day trippers who won’t be returning. Batsi seemed to have better food. Gavrio was full of rude shopkeepers!? Andros ktel buses were really good but didn’t go to many places. Ferries seem to have become chaotic and more overcrowded even in low season. Andros is our least liked island in 50 years of visiting Greece

    It is close , you can get there with the fast ferry from...

    It is close , you can get there with the fast ferry from Rafina in just over an hour. Teh island ahs a big tradition in shipping an dthe ship owners have kept Chora in a charming state. You have batsi if you want some more action but otherwise the small villages are nice an dfar from the extremely busy islands like Paros, Mykonos etc. Prices were high but nothing insane. It gets crouded too in mid August. Although an aegean island it has lots of waters and at least 2 hiking destinations with waterfall etc. Some monasteries to visit. Before you leave dont miss buying a box of amygdalota (almond sweets covered in powder sugar , local delicacy). Some of the beaches are hard to access but offer an amazing view.
